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Meridian Holdings Inc./NV greater than 10% owner Anthony Brian Goodman, through Luxor Capital LLC, sold 10,000 shares of Common Stock in an open-market transaction. The reported weighted-average sale price was about $12.75 per share, with individual trades ranging from $13.44 to $12.51.

Following the sale, Goodman directly owned 491,659 shares of Meridian common stock. The filing also lists a separate holding entry of 808,673 directly owned shares, indicating a substantial continuing equity position.

Insights

Goodman records a modest open-market sale while keeping a large stake.

Former CEO and former director Anthony Brian Goodman, identified as a greater than 10% owner, reported selling 10,000 Meridian Holdings common shares in an open-market transaction at a weighted-average price of $12.75, with individual trades between $13.44 and $12.51.

After this activity, he still directly owns 491,659 shares, and the filing also shows a separate direct holding of 808,673 shares. With no derivative positions reported and the sale size small versus visible holdings, this looks like a routine liquidity event rather than a transformative change in ownership.

open-market sale financial
"Sale in open market or private transaction"
An open-market sale is when a shareholder sells existing shares directly on a public exchange to any willing buyer, rather than through a private deal. Think of it like putting goods on a busy market stall where price is set by supply and demand; for investors it matters because such sales increase available supply, can put short-term downward pressure on the stock price, and signal changes in liquidity or investor confidence.

Form 4 regulatory
"insider trading disclosure in this Form 4"
Form 4 is a official document that company insiders, such as executives or major shareholders, file with regulators whenever they buy or sell company shares. It provides transparency about how those with inside knowledge are trading, helping investors see if insiders are confident in the company's prospects or may be selling for personal reasons. This information can influence investor decisions by revealing insiders' perspectives on the company's value.
